Output 18b70125ab7abee9983035b3c9c689193c0ec1a91dc3cedb34b177dbd1690510:1

value
314864
script pubkey
OP_0 OP_PUSHBYTES_20 8f6abd41534b474e2d1e58393e7a75c163322411
address
bc1q3a4t6s2nfdr5utg7tqunu7n4c93nyfq35gh2f7
transaction
18b70125ab7abee9983035b3c9c689193c0ec1a91dc3cedb34b177dbd1690510
spent
true